Robotic painting is an interdisciplinary problem: robot motion, fluid delivery, atomization, electrostatics, and booth airflow all interact with each other. Nysus engineers understand the complete system — not just the robot — and design cells that hit your transfer-efficiency, film-build, and appearance targets out of the gate.

We work with proven applicator suppliers and finish integrators to ensure the gun, fluid pump, color change system, and robot are properly matched to your process..

Key Capabilities & Benefits

Liquid Paint Application — Solvent and waterborne basecoat, clearcoat, primer, and topcoat application with consistent film build and appearance.

Two-Component (2K) Finishes — On-ratio meter-mix with pot-life management and automatic flushing.

Electrostatic Application — High-transfer-efficiency electrostatic application with automatic voltage and current monitoring.

Powder Coating — Robotic powder gun positioning for complex parts and Faraday-cage areas that fixed reciprocators cannot reach.

Color Change Optimization — Programmable color change cycles minimize purge solvent and downtime between colors.

Sealer & Adhesion Promoter Application — Precision application of primers and promoters on bonding surfaces.

Path Planning & Off-Line Programming — ROBOGUIDE PaintPRO and similar tools generate optimized paths from CAD, dramatically reducing new-product introduction time.

Booth & Conveyor Integration — Tight integration with conveyor tracking, booth controls, oven controls, and color change manifolds.

What's Included in a Nysus Robotic Cell

FANUC Paint Robot — Paint-environment-rated robot (P-series or equivalent) certified for hazardous-location operation.

Applicator & Fluid System — Air-spray, air-assisted airless, or rotary atomizer applicator with matched fluid supply and color change manifold.

Booth Integration — Coordination with booth airflow, exhaust, and grating systems for safe and compliant operation.

Conveyor Tracking — Robot tracks moving parts for in-motion painting on continuous conveyor systems.

Color Change System — Multi-color manifold with optimized purge cycles and waste tracking.

Curing Oven Coordination — Sequencing of part presentation to flash and bake ovens with proper part spacing.

Safety & Compliance — Designed to NFPA 33, NEC Class 1 Division 1/2, and applicable hazardous-location requirements.

Production Data Capture — Per-part film thickness, color, gun trigger time, and applicator data flowed into MES for traceability and material yield analysis.
